Kanoodle

It is alleged that Kanoodle is charging pay per click (PPC) advertisers for visitors they are not delivering. Allegations are not just in the realm of 5 or 10 percent, but upwards of 70 percent of clickthroughs are not being delivered.

Kanoodle is a PPC company that delivers clickthroughs at 5 cents and up for advertisers who pay for search clicks to their site. At the minimum, this would mean that $1000 of PPC advertising will bring you 20,000 clickthroughs ie, 20,000 additional visitors which would mean 20,000 pageviews. There are reports that Kanoodle says the clickthroughs have occured and Kanoodle has taken the funds but the visitors do not appear to have come when tested by such tracking software as google analytics.
